Output 820664826d38aa5a923ade74cdb2887bb1517b9b93ce42350815f063dedc516a:6

value
423576
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1057425db77d613f2e29719a405381b019880eab OP_EQUAL
address
33BRGVTf2stiAhpJLyzrkGYpkgMi9fM3wJ
transaction
820664826d38aa5a923ade74cdb2887bb1517b9b93ce42350815f063dedc516a
spent
true